Hi All
My 58 plate Qashqai developed a strange problem this morning. I can't open the front passenger door from the inside when it is occupied. The door can be opened from the outside. The remote locking works fine and I've checked the window (and door lock) switches. Anyone got any ideas what might be the problem? Thanks

Hi All
I didn't get a reply from anyone but I've found out what the issue is. I found the answer on the Note & Nivarna forums. This is a nasty little trick from Nissan. They use the same lock mechanisms on the front doors as the rear doors BUT they don't fit the "child-lock" lever tab into the front locks, not only that, they don't provide the hole where the lever would be. You have to unscrew all 3 screws on the external edge side of the door, pries the lock mechanism up so that you can see the void where the child-lock "tab lever" would be, push a small screwdriver into the mechanism and push it up. This deactivates the "child-lock" on that door. The mechanism moves down to engage the child-lock feature, which means, after time, if you go over speed bumps or other terrain that causes vibration, the child-lock on the front doors can be enabled without you knowing at all. I had all the door cards off etc, but there's no need to do any of that, you can fix it by unscrewing the 3 door locks screws on the outside edge of the door. Hello mate..I posted this on my new member page because at the time I couldn't reply to you direct.
I would like to say a big thank you to...rayhertford...for his post on how to fix the Qashqai front passenger door not opening from the inside. it was spot on. The only slight difference with mine (2009) is that where his pic shows a hole to put the screw driver in, mine has a plastic slider which at the slightest tap fell back down again activating the child lock (like rayhertford said, same lock front and back) my solution though was incredibly difficult and expensive!...I put a 2 inch piece of insulation tape over the slider to stop it dropping down and yippeeee it works! I drove to a place where i know there are speed humps galore and deliberately drove over at speed to worsen the bumps, then stopping to try the door each time and all is good. Thanks rayhertford. |

If it's working, but still making the noise, you haven't pushed the pin back far enough. It's likely to stop opening again quite soon.
